Yeah, it didn't help that when Nike retro'd these a few years ago, they labelled them "Air Tech Challenge", while the ATC2 Hot Lava which followed were named "Air Tech Challenge II". 

And yes, they weren't very durable despite having a "Durathane" outsole!  My problem back then was the toe-part of the outsole started to separate from the upper after a while of playing.

What is this NikeFind you speak of?

You either chat with a Nike rep (phone or messaging on their website) or dm them on Twitter with the 9 digit Nike style code and size and they will tell you if any of their outlets or stores have it in stock. Outlets can be slow or just neglectful of updating their stock, so it can be off sometimes but I would estimate 90% or more of the info you get is accurate
